Trademark litigation can be a game-changer for your business, especially when you face infringement of your brand name or logo. It’s essential to protect your intellectual property (IP) to maintain the uniqueness and reputation of your brand. So, how do you effectively handle trademark litigation? Let’s break it down! ⚖️

Step 1: Conduct a Thorough Trademark Search 🔍

Before jumping into litigation, perform a comprehensive trademark search to confirm if there’s an actual infringement or confusion with your mark. This search helps determine whether your trademark is unique and protected, preventing any surprises later in the litigation process. 📜

Step 2: Send a Cease and Desist Letter ✉️

The first step in resolving a trademark dispute is often sending a cease and desist letter to the infringing party. This formal request demands they stop using your trademark and any confusingly similar marks. In many cases, this resolves the issue without going to court. ✋

Step 3: Explore Settlement Options 🤝

If the cease and desist letter doesn't yield results, try exploring a settlement or Alternative Dispute Resolution (ADR) methods such as mediation or arbitration. These alternatives are faster, less costly, and can help resolve the issue without the need for a lengthy court battle. 💼

Step 4: Pursue Legal Action if Necessary ⚖️

If the dispute remains unresolved, it may be time to file a lawsuit in court for trademark infringement. Prepare for litigation by gathering evidence of your trademark ownership and any damages caused by the infringement. A well-prepared case will increase your chances of winning in court. 🏛️

Step 5: Take Steps to Strengthen Your Trademark Protection 🔒

Once the litigation concludes, make sure your trademark rights are fully secured. This may involve renewing your trademark, expanding protection into other regions, or registering variations of your mark. Ongoing protection helps guard against future infringements. 🔑
